**Q: How does canary gating work on Driftgate deploys?**

A: Every deploy goes to the canary pool first, 5% of traffic, minimum 30 minutes. Promotion is automatic only if error rate stays under 0.5% and p95 latency within 10% of baseline. Contractors cannot override gates; a staff engineer must approve any manual promotion, and it's logged. Rollbacks are instant and safe — use them freely. Full rules live in the Driftgate runbook. If a gate blocks you and the reason isn't obvious, write to the deploy platform team.

escalation mailbox, kaweg-kahif: druwyn.sordor@nelvroworks.corp

## Step 4: Enable incremental rebuilds

Welcome aboard! Quill, our static site builder at Fernwick Labs, only rebuilds pages whose content changed — way faster than full rebuilds. To make that work, the build worker needs to authenticate against the rebuild cache service. Open your `.env.deploy` file and add the cache token on the next line.

vault entry, fadup-tagag: RELAY_SECRET8=2fd92179

Ticket: Config drift on user-service extraction.

While splitting the user module out of the Harrowline monolith, we found the new Persona service in staging has diverged from what the deploy manifests declare — session TTLs and hashing parameters were edited by hand during last week's incident. This blocks the Friday release until reconciled. Rollo, please hold the train until the values are re-applied from source control. For reference, the canonical configuration the service should be running is as follows.

service settings:
FRAMIR_LOG_LEVEL=debug
FRAMIR_METRICS_HOST=metrics.framir.tolvaqcorp.corp
FRAMIR_POOL_SIZE=16

Meeting notes — Vantrell Systems HSM delivery, Briarholt site. Unit: Keystone-7 module, crated, tamper seals verified at origin. Arrival window Thursday, 09:00–11:00, loading dock B. Receiving staff: two cleared personnel minimum, per the Ardwick protocol. Do not unbox on the dock; move crate directly to the secure cage. Power-on and attestation scheduled Friday with the Vantrell field engineer. Seal numbers to be logged before signature. The courier hand-over instruction for the receiving team follows below.

courier memo of yajof-yawep: the ulaix silath courier leaves the casax ledger at gate 3093 under passcode 598820